Abstract: |
For a right $R$-module $N$, we introduce the quasi-Armendariz modules which are a common generalization of the Armendariz modules and the quasi-Armendariz rings, and investigate their properties. Moreover, we prove that $N_R$ is quasi-Armendariz if and only if $M_m(N)_{M_m(R)}$ is quasi-Armendariz if and only if $T_m(N)_{T_m(R)}$ is quasi-Armendariz, where $M_m(N)$ and $T_m(N)$ denote the $m\times m$ full matrix and the $m\times m$ upper triangular matrix over $N$, respectively. $N_R$ is quasi-Armendariz if and only if $N[x]_{R[x]}$ is quasi-Armendariz. It is shown that every quasi-Baer module is quasi-Armendariz module. |
